Transaction 74fd6c343aadd26b5a1e326aa6c76cf0a4c2be486d8fc765845369a574312e23
1 Input
1 Output
-
74fd6c343aadd26b5a1e326aa6c76cf0a4c2be486d8fc765845369a574312e23:0
- value
- 5667000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0587390347f7b755f8006cc95964dff10d8d419d OP_EQUAL
- address
- 32CFHwYdaQhW6fkA6vuiaGgfAwrK8m8h1L